Output efd14666f00a073d299ac6c1dcfef7f8bbe523da33b067ea8d99e86fffd6a20d:39

value
1722231
script pubkey
OP_0 OP_PUSHBYTES_20 b6b49f40dcc3281a985f52f5dca606e9f3bc0618
address
bc1qk66f7sxucv5p4xzl2t6aefsxa8emcpsc5u77mz
transaction
efd14666f00a073d299ac6c1dcfef7f8bbe523da33b067ea8d99e86fffd6a20d
confirmations
164264
spent
true